AspNetCore.Authentication.JwtBearer schlägt fehl, wenn kein SecurityTokenValidator für Token mit .NET Core RC2 verfügbar ist.

Ich versuche, mit AspNew.Security.OpenIdConnect.Server einen einfachen Endpunkt für die Ausgabe und den Verbrauch von JWT-Token zu aktivieren, um das Token auszustellen, und mit Microsoft.AspNetCore.Authentication.JwtBearer zu validieren.

Ich kann die Token-Geldstrafe generieren, aber der Versuch, das Token zu authentifizieren, schlägt mit dem Fehler @ fehBearer was not authenticated. Failure message: No SecurityTokenValidator available for token: {token}

n diesem Punkt habe ich alles ausgezogen und habe die folgenden:

Startup.cs Methoden:

// This method gets called by the runtime. Use this method to add services to the container.
        public void ConfigureServices(IServiceCollection services)
        {
            services.AddAuthorization(options =>
                {
                    options.AddPolicy(JwtBearerDefaults.AuthenticationScheme,
                        builder =>
                        {
                            builder.
                            AddAuthenticationSchemes(JwtBearerDefaults.AuthenticationScheme).
                            RequireAuthenticatedUser().
                            Build();
                        }
                    );
                }
            );

            services.AddAuthentication();
            services.AddDistributedMemoryCache();
            services.AddMvc();
            services.AddOptions();
        }

        // This method gets called by the runtime. Use this method to configure the HTTP request pipeline.
        public void Configure(IApplicationBuilder app, IHostingEnvironment env, ILoggerFactory loggerFactory)
        {
            loggerFactory.AddConsole(Configuration.GetSection("Logging"));
            loggerFactory.AddDebug();

            var jwtOptions = new JwtBearerOptions()
            {
                AuthenticationScheme = JwtBearerDefaults.AuthenticationScheme,
                AutomaticAuthenticate = true,
                Authority = "http://localhost:5000/",
                Audience = "http://localhost:5000/",
                RequireHttpsMetadata = false
            };

            jwtOptions.ConfigurationManager = new ConfigurationManager<OpenIdConnectConfiguration>
                (
                    metadataAddress: jwtOptions.Authority + ".well-known/openid-configuration",
                    configRetriever: new OpenIdConnectConfigurationRetriever(),
                    docRetriever: new HttpDocumentRetriever { RequireHttps = false }
                );


            app.UseJwtBearerAuthentication(jwtOptions);

            app.UseOpenIdConnectServer(options =>
            {
                options.AllowInsecureHttp = true;
                options.AuthorizationEndpointPath = Microsoft.AspNetCore.Http.PathString.Empty;
                options.Provider = new OpenIdConnectServerProvider
                {
                    OnValidateTokenRequest = context =>
                    {
                        context.Skip();
                        return Task.FromResult(0);
                    },

                    OnGrantResourceOwnerCredentials = context =>
                    {
                        var identity = new ClaimsIdentity(context.Options.AuthenticationScheme);
                        identity.AddClaim(ClaimTypes.NameIdentifier, "[unique id]");

                        identity.AddClaim("urn:customclaim", "value", OpenIdConnectConstants.Destinations.AccessToken, OpenIdConnectConstants.Destinations.IdentityToken);

                        var ticket = new AuthenticationTicket(
                            new ClaimsPrincipal(identity),
                            new Microsoft.AspNetCore.Http.Authentication.AuthenticationProperties(),
                            context.Options.AuthenticationScheme);

                        ticket.SetScopes("profile", "offline_access");

                        context.Validate(ticket);

                        return Task.FromResult(0);
                    }
                };
            });            

            app.UseMvc();
        }

senden von x-url-codiertem POST anhttp: // localhost: 5000 mit grant_type = password, username = foo, password = bar generiert das erwartete access_token.

Ich habe das @ hinzugefü[Authorize("Bearer")] Attribut an den ValuesController und dies funktioniert wie erwartet in der JwtBearerMiddlewear aufgerufen wird, aber ich bin nicht in der Lage, das Token zur Validierung zu bekommen.

Hat jemand diese Arbeit mit .NET Core RC2? Ich habe das gleiche Problem mit RC1, konnte es aber nicht in Gang bringen.
